Title: 2.2 temp gauge
Post by MickAP on 23. Mar 2011 at 21:03
Problems with the temp gauge not working at all.
It's an '03' plate 2.2 petrol.
Coincidence, or something they did when it stopped working when the middle section of the exhaust was replaced.
Could it be fuse or a wire disturbed, it's been back to the exhaust fitters, they say they haven't disturbed anything.
Gauge was working ok before in went in for the exhaust......Any ideas?

Not my car just asking for a mate :y

Mick

Title: Re: 2.2 temp gauge
Post by RobG on 23. Mar 2011 at 21:21
Might be a coincidence. Rear of the engine on the block where the EGR is bolted there are two connections. The single wire one is for the gauge, if it`s still connected, disconnect and put to 0v to rule out the gauge (should go to max when grounded)
